In this section, we'll discuss the UK HR stress management job market trends, focusing on three key roles: HR Specialist in Stress Management, HR Manager, and HR Director. As a HR Specialist in Stress Management, you can expect to be in high demand due to the increasing awareness of mental health in the workplace. Your primary responsibilities include implementing stress management strategies, providing employee support, and promoting a healthy work-life balance. Based on our data, this role represents 50% of the HR stress management job market. The HR Manager role typically involves overseeing the daily operations of the HR department, ensuring legal compliance, and managing employee relations. In the context of stress management, HR Managers collaborate with specialists to develop and maintain company-wide policies that support mental well-being. This role accounts for 30% of the HR stress management job market. Finally, the HR Director is responsible for the overall success of the HR department, setting strategic goals, and aligning HR objectives with business needs. Stress management is a critical component of this role, as directors must lead by example and create a supportive organizational culture. This role makes up 20% of the HR stress management job market.
